This man is dangerous (original title: Cet homme est dangereux ) is a French crime film from 1953 based on the novel of the same name by Peter Cheyney . The film is Eddie Constantine's second appearance as Lemmy Caution . The French cinema release was on November 22, 1953, and the film was released in West German cinemas on February 19, 1954.

action

FBI agent Lemmy Caution sets up a false disguise as a wanted murderer in order to convict the international gang of criminals around the gangster Siegella. Using an alias, he frees the pleasure-seeking heiress of millions, Miranda, from an illegal casino that the gang boss Goyas runs on a yacht off Marseille . Goyas' plan to kidnap the girl in order to extort ransom from her father is thus prevented. Since Goyas Lemmy's contact person has murdered McFee, the agent throws the gangster overboard and lets him drown. After Lemmy took Miranda to the hotel, he was contacted by Siegella. His gang of gangsters also plans to kidnap Miranda. Lemmy, whom they have identified as a wanted criminal, should help them with this. The next day Lemmy learns the current whereabouts of the heiress from Miranda's maid. He travels to Miranda and meets her at a fashion show. In Paris , Lemmy is contacted by Dora, the former lover of Goya who was killed by Lemmy. The gang continues to stick to a kidnapping plan. Dora offers Lemmy the leadership of the gang.

Siegella lures Miranda into a remote villa in the country, where the gang has set up an illegal casino especially for the girl. Lemmy also sends Goyas' gang to the casino. After Dora is murdered by Siegella's men, the surviving rival gang members begin shooting each other. Siegella and part of his gang manage to take Miranda under his control and escape. They find their hiding place in an old monastery . Siegella misses a folder with evidence against him that Lemmy found and took from the dead Dora. The agent informs the police about his whereabouts with an anonymous phone call. At a meeting between him and Constance, where he admits he owns the portfolio, Lemmy is arrested under the gaze of the gangster bride. Lemmy hands over the evidence to the police and gives instructions on how to proceed to free Miranda.

Lemmy fakes his escape when he is transferred to prison, and his subsequent meeting with Constance is watched by the police. This takes on the pursuit of the gangster bride for the drive to the gang hiding place. Unfortunately, the officers lose touch, so Lemmy is left on his own for the time being. When a gang member notices the numerous police officers roaming around, Lemmy's game is seen through. The gangsters succeed in taking Lemmy by surprise and captivating him. Siegella lights a fire in Lemmy's hiding place and prepares to escape with the abductee. After Lemmy was able to free himself from the chains with the help of a piece of glass, he confronts Constance and Siegella. There is a catfight between Constance and Miranda. Lemmy manages to take Siegella off guard when the police finally arrive.

reception

Cinema wrote: "Here blows and loose slogans patter down in abundance."

The lexicon of international films describes the film as "... exciting and not without a joke."

publication

In West Germany the film was broadcast under the title “This man is dangerous”. The illustrated film stage and some poster photos also have the subtitle “Der Linkhander”. In Austria the strip ran as "FBI sucht Lemmy Caution".

In 1991 PolyGram released the film on VHS .
